M694 GAC is a 1994 Rover 416 in Silver with a 1,590c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 8 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.

Across all 1994 Rover 416 models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.8% with a typical mileage of 88,925 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Rover 416 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 47,498 recorded failures. If you're considering buying M694 GAC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Rover 416 typically stays on UK roads for around 35 years. At 32 years old, this Rover 416 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
